Course overview

This course will teach you how to safely carry out routine maintenance and repairs on electric and hybrid vehicles. You won’t work on high-voltage systems, but you’ll learn everything else needed to keep these vehicles running smoothly.

What will I do?

You’ll gain hands-on experience working with electric and hybrid vehicles. You’ll learn how to spot safety issues, carry out regular checks, and do basic repairs (not involving high-voltage parts).

Modules and topics include:

  • Workshop-based practical sessions
  • Introduction to electric and hybrid vehicle systems
  • Safety procedures and tools
  • Routine servicing and maintenance
  • Identifying and fixing basic faults

What’s next?

After this course, you can move on to:

  • Level 3 Award – learn to work with high-voltage systems
  • Level 4 Award – advanced diagnostics and repairs

These higher levels can help you become a specialist, open more job opportunities, and boost your earnings. Whether you want to work for a garage, a dealership, or even start your own business, this course is a great first step.
